本文目录导读:
随着互联网的快速发展,企业对服务器性能和稳定性提出了更高的要求,服务器负载均衡作为一种重要的技术手段,能够在确保服务器稳定运行的同时,实现高效的服务器资源分配,本文将深入解析服务器负载均衡方案,帮助读者了解其原理、应用场景及优势。
图片来源于网络,如有侵权联系删除
什么是服务器负载均衡
服务器负载均衡(Server Load Balancing)是一种将网络请求分发到多个服务器上的技术,旨在提高服务器处理能力,降低单台服务器的负载,保证系统的高可用性和稳定性,就是将用户请求分配到不同的服务器上,使每台服务器都能充分发挥其性能。
服务器负载均衡的原理
服务器负载均衡的原理主要包括以下两个方面:
1、请求分发:负载均衡器根据一定的算法,将用户请求分发到不同的服务器上,常见的请求分发算法有轮询、最少连接、IP哈希等。
2、资源监控:负载均衡器实时监控服务器资源,如CPU、内存、带宽等,根据资源使用情况调整请求分发策略。
服务器负载均衡的应用场景
1、网站访问量高峰:当网站访问量较大时,单台服务器可能无法满足用户请求,此时可通过负载均衡将请求分发到多台服务器上,提高访问速度。
2、高并发应用:如在线游戏、视频直播等高并发应用,通过负载均衡可以降低单台服务器的压力,提高系统稳定性。
图片来源于网络,如有侵权联系删除
3、异地部署:企业可以将服务器部署在不同地区,通过负载均衡实现请求就近访问,降低网络延迟。
4、虚拟化平台:在虚拟化平台上,负载均衡可以将虚拟机资源进行合理分配,提高资源利用率。
服务器负载均衡的优势
1、提高系统可用性:通过负载均衡,可以将请求分发到多台服务器上,降低单台服务器的负载,提高系统可用性。
2、提高访问速度:负载均衡可以将请求分发到距离用户较近的服务器上,降低网络延迟,提高访问速度。
3、提高资源利用率:负载均衡可以根据服务器资源使用情况,动态调整请求分发策略,提高资源利用率。
4、降低维护成本:负载均衡可以将请求分发到多台服务器上,降低单台服务器的负载,减少硬件投资和维护成本。
图片来源于网络,如有侵权联系删除
服务器负载均衡方案选型
1、软件负载均衡:如Nginx、HAProxy等,成本低、配置灵活,适用于中小型企业。
2、硬件负载均衡:如F5 BIG-IP、Citrix NetScaler等,性能优越、功能丰富,适用于大型企业。
3、云端负载均衡:如阿里云SLB、腾讯云CLB等,部署简单、弹性扩展,适用于云上应用。
服务器负载均衡是一种重要的技术手段,可以帮助企业提高服务器性能、保证系统稳定性,本文从服务器负载均衡的原理、应用场景、优势等方面进行了详细解析,旨在帮助读者更好地了解这一技术,在选择服务器负载均衡方案时,企业应根据自身需求、预算等因素进行综合考虑。
标签: #服务器负载均衡方案是什么意思
评论列表